Syria, A Historical and Architectural Guide  •  Warwick Ball
GUIDEBOOK •  2010 •  PAPER  • 254 PAGES
With dozens of site plans, maps, a section of color photographs and concise text, Wawick Ball's compact handbook covers Syria's wealth of archaeological sites in authoritative detail. An archaeologist, Ball conveys the immense history of the ancient trading city of Damascus, perhaps the world's oldest and "already an important city when the Romans conquered it." (SYR06, $19.95)

Petra, The Rose-Red City  •  Christian Auge  •  Jean-Marie Dentzer
ART & ARCHITECTURE •  2000 •  PAPER  • 144 PAGES • BEST SELLER
A pocket guide to the art, history and culture of Petra with hundreds of archival and color illustrations, maps, site plans and a section of original documents. It includes a detailed overview of individual buildings and sectors within the desert city. Occupied by the Nabataeans from the 4th-century BC, conquered by the Romans, and overrun by the Crusaders, the city was long lost to the west; only the local people knew of this desert stronghold until its rediscovery by the Swiss explorer Burckhardt in 1812. (JRD13, $15.95)

The Bread of Angels, A Journey to Love and Faith  •  Stephanie Saldana
BIOGRAPHY/MEMOIR •  2010 •  HARD COVER  • 320 PAGES
The house off Straight Street (the most beautiful house in Bab Touma), a crumbling courtyard complex in the old Christian neighborhood of Damascus is a sanctuary and motif in Stephanie Saldana's love story. Ostensibly in Syria to study the Muslim Jesus on a Fulbright, the 26-year-old Texan seeks solace at a desert monastery, reads the Quran with a prominent woman scholar (a chic Shiekha), teaches girls at a madras -- and falls in love with a monk. (SYR20, $24.95)
